200 gifts donated to people hit by saltwater intrusion in Ben Tre

Provincial Red Cross Society, on April 10, held a delegation to visit and present gifts to people hit by saltwater intrusion in two communes of Binh Thanh and Chau Binh in the Mekong Delta province of Ben Tre.

Particularly, the delegation gave 200 gifts worth VND600,000 each, comprising of rice, instant noodle, sugar, milk, soya sauce and cash, to needy locals. These gifts are worth VND800mln, funded by nun Thich nu Dieu Tam and Buddhist followers from Ngoc Dinh temple in TDM city’s Dinh Hoa ward.

*Di An town’s Red Cross Society in collaboration with HCM city’s Society of Ophthalmology and the town’s Health Center has just provided free cataract surgeries and gifts for 57 poor patients.

It is known that the program has a total expense of more than VND170mln, funded by HCM city’s Society of Ophthalmology, members of the Volunteers’ Club under the town’s Red Cross Society and Buddhist followers from Phuoc Hoa pagoda in HCM city.
